Overview

Offering a sun terrace, a shared lounge, and billiards, the 4-star Cellai Hotel Florence is located a mere 5 minutes' walk from Mercato Centrale and a short stroll from a train station. The hotel provides Wi-Fi, which is available throughout the property.

Location

The property is near the Florence Historic Centre district, merely 1.3 km from Piazza della Signoria, and just a short stroll from Hospital of Innocents. The Cellai Hotel Florence is also at a distance of 850 metres from Torrente Mugnone. The accommodation is ideally located close to a market and a boutique. There is the fortress palace "Palazzo Vecchio" a mere 1.3 km away, while Airport Shuttle bus station relatively close to Cellai Hotel Florence.

For those travelling from afar, Peretola airport is 15 minutes' drive away.

Rooms

Furnished with a sofa set and a work desk, the 41 rooms also include such conveniences as a flat-screen TV with satellite channels, along with coffee and tea making equipment. For your comfort, you will find coffee & tea makers and a refrigerator. Featuring complimentary toiletries and bathrobes, the private bathrooms are also equipped with a shower/bath combination.

Eat & Drink

This authentic hotel invites guests to the library bar to relax with a drink. The bar area includes a lounge. The accommodation is just 5 minutes' walk from Il Forno San Gallo, that serves Italian cuisine.

Leisure & Business

You can join cycling, golf, and billiards at the Cellai Hotel, and bicycles are available for rent. Active guests will be interested in bike loans and bicycle usage arranged by the property. The accommodation, situated just moments from Galleria dell'Accademia, comes with a conference room featuring a photocopy machine and a desk.
